Environmental Sustainability and Recyclability
With increasing pressure to move toward greener practices across industries worldwide, material lifecycle is an important consideration when choosing the right material. One of the strongest arguments for employing this particular thermoplastic is its 100% recyclability. It is grouped into recycling code 2, one of the most commonly recycled plastics in the world. Old sheets can be melted down and reshaped into new products, such as plastic lumber, recycling bins and piping. In addition, its long life cycle decreases the carbon footprint that comes with making and disposing of more products.

Impact Resistance in Extreme Temperatures
And unlike most plastics which will become brittle when cold and change shape when heated, our high density plastic version is very resistant to temperature variations. High density polyethylene sheets remains flexible even at temperatures as low as minus 40 degrees Fahrenheit, so it's also great in northern storage containers for outdoor recreation gear. On the other hand it is able to withstand moderate temperatures without drooping, and therefore remains a constant element in many mechanical designs.
